CVE-2019-11481 |
Kevin Backhouse discovered that apport would read a user-supplied configuration file with elevated privileges. By replacing the file with a symbolic link, a user could get apport to read any file on the system as root, with unknown consequences. Published: February 08, 2020; 12:15:12 AM -0500 |
V3.1: 7.8 HIGH V2.0: 6.1 MEDIUM |

CVE-2020-8517 |
An issue was discovered in Squid before 4.10. Due to incorrect input validation, the NTLM authentication credentials parser in ext_lm_group_acl may write to memory outside the credentials buffer. On systems with memory access protections, this can result in the helper process being terminated unexpectedly. This leads to the Squid process also terminating and a denial of service for all clients using the proxy. Published: February 04, 2020; 3:15:14 PM -0500 |
V3.1: 7.5 HIGH V2.0: 5.0 MEDIUM |

CVE-2019-14907 |
All samba versions 4.9.x before 4.9.18, 4.10.x before 4.10.12 and 4.11.x before 4.11.5 have an issue where if it is set with "log level = 3" (or above) then the string obtained from the client, after a failed character conversion, is printed. Such strings can be provided during the NTLMSSP authentication exchange. In the Samba AD DC in particular, this may cause a long-lived process(such as the RPC server) to terminate. (In the file server case, the most likely target, smbd, operates as process-per-client and so a crash there is harmless). Published: January 21, 2020; 1:15:12 PM -0500 |
V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 2.6 LOW |
